    TO those who picked up the Hellbeast RBA deck for the cerebus tank. Mine came in yesterday and I just set one up. A few lessons learned.

    1. Before you do anything else change the oring on the bottom for the thinner one in the spares bag. Faiure to do this will result in the deck making no contact with the base of the tank and never registering on your mod.
